Electric capacitor of variable capacitance
First Claim
1. An electric capacitor of variable capacitance, comprising:
- a dielectric body comprised of densely sintered ceramic material;
the body having a hollow space extending through it for holding liquid dielectric therein;
the body having spaced apart surfaces generally at opposite sides of the hollow space;
capacitor plates in the form of metal layers on the spaced apart surfaces of the body, and the plates being separated by the hollow space for defining the capacitor plates;
the capacitor plates both having a respective height dimension;
a first liquid dielectric material of relatively higher dielectric constant present up to a variable height in the hollow space, and the variable height being in the electric field of the capacitor; and
a second liquid dielectric material of relatively lower dielectric constant and of lesser density than the first liquid located in the hollow space above the first liquid.

Abstract
An electric capacitor of variable capacitance, including a dielectric body comprised of densely sintered ceramic material, including a hollow space extending longitudinally through the tubular ceramic body for containing dielectric liquid. First and second dielectric liquids of different dielectric constants and densities are contained in the hollow space, and an adjusting cylinder connected to the hollow space adjusts the height levels of the two dielectric liquids in the hollow space for adjusting the capacitance of the capacitor. The hollow space is either longitudinal channels through the tubular body or is a radial space between two concentric tubular bodies which together define the dielectric body. The metal layers of the capacitor plates are respectively on the inside and the outside of the dielectric body.
